Lucas Damián Molina (30 March 1984 â 28 November 2004) was an Argentine professional footballer who played as a goalkeeper for Independiente.
Born in Buenos Aires, Molina made his professional debut for Independiente in the Argentine Primera División against Vélez Sarsfield on 30 October 2003. He came into the match as a late-substitute for Damián Albil. The match ended 1âÂÂ0 in favor of Vélez Sarsfield.
Molina had played for Argentina at both under-17 and under-20 levels.
On 28 November 2004 Molina died in his sleep from a heart attack. He was taken to the emergency room after his girlfriend noticed his asymmetrical breathing patterns. Despite best efforts, Molina was confirmed dead by 9 am.
